Cloris Leachman was a Hollywood star, but her final starring role unfolded not in a California studio but in rural Prince Edward County.
She plays grandmother Margaret in
Jump, Darling, an independent, “micro-budget” drama premiering in Canada on Tuesda, March 9, through online and television video-on-demand services.
